+++ b/remoting/host/ack_or_timeout_reporter_unittest.cc
@@ -0,0 +1,130 @@
+// Copyright 2014 The Chromium Authors. All rights reserved.
+// Use of this source code is governed by a BSD-style license that can be
+// found in the LICENSE file.
+
+#include "remoting/host/ack_or_timeout_reporter.h"
+
+#include "base/bind.h"
+#include "base/location.h"
+#include "base/memory/weak_ptr.h"
+#include "base/sequenced_task_runner.h"
+#include "base/time/time.h"
+#include "remoting/host/mock_callback.h"
+
+#include "testing/gmock/include/gmock/gmock.h"
+#include "testing/gtest/include/gtest/gtest.h"
+
+namespace remoting {
+
+class MockSequencedTaskRunner : public base::SequencedTaskRunner {
+ public:
+ MOCK_METHOD3(PostDelayedTask, bool(
+ const tracked_objects::Location&,
+ const base::Closure&,
+ base::TimeDelta));
+
+ MOCK_CONST_METHOD0(RunsTasksOnCurrentThread, bool());
+
+ MOCK_METHOD3(PostNonNestableDelayedTask, bool(
+ const tracked_objects::Location&,
+ const base::Closure&,
+ base::TimeDelta));
+
+ private:
+ ~MockSequencedTaskRunner() { }
+};
+
+const base::TimeDelta kTestTimeout = base::TimeDelta::FromSeconds(123);
+
+static void CallReportAckOrTimeoutAndCaptureCallbacks(
+ const base::Callback<void(AckOrTimeout)>& ack_or_timeout_callback,
+ /* out */ base::Closure* captured_ack_callback,
+ /* out */ base::Closure* captured_timeout_callback) {
+ // Setup mocks.
+ MockCallback<void(const base::Closure&)> mock_function_that_acks;
+ scoped_refptr<MockSequencedTaskRunner> mock_task_runner(
+ new MockSequencedTaskRunner());
+
+ // Capture |captured_ack_callback| and |captured_timeout_callback|.
+ EXPECT_CALL(mock_function_that_acks, Run(testing::_))
+ .WillOnce(testing::SaveArg<0>(captured_ack_callback));
+ EXPECT_CALL(*mock_task_runner,
+ PostDelayedTask(testing::_, testing::_, kTestTimeout))
+ .WillOnce(testing::DoAll(
+ testing::SaveArg<1>(captured_timeout_callback),
+ testing::Return(true)));
+
+ // Call function-under-test.
+ ReportAckOrTimeout(
+ mock_function_that_acks.GetCallback(),
+ kTestTimeout,
+ mock_task_runner,
+ ack_or_timeout_callback);
+}
+
+TEST(AckOrTimeoutReporterTest, FirstAckCalledAsynchronously) {
+ MockCallback<void(AckOrTimeout)> mock_ack_or_timeout_callback;
+ base::Closure captured_ack_callback;
+ base::Closure captured_timeout_callback;
+
+ // |mock_ack_or_timeout_callback| should not be called until
+ // |captured_ack_callback| or |captured_timeout_callback| is called.
+ EXPECT_CALL(mock_ack_or_timeout_callback, Run(testing::_)).Times(0);
+
+ CallReportAckOrTimeoutAndCaptureCallbacks(
+ mock_ack_or_timeout_callback.GetCallback(),
+ &captured_ack_callback,
+ &captured_timeout_callback);
+
+ {
+ // |mock_ack_or_timeout_callback| should be called as soon as
+ // |captured_ack_callback| runs.
+ EXPECT_CALL(mock_ack_or_timeout_callback, Run(AckOrTimeout::Ack));
+ captured_ack_callback.Run();
+ }
+
+ // |ack_or_timeout_callback| should be dropped after being called once.
+ // This is expectation is depended on by |MinimumHeartbeatSupporter| to
+ // manage its lifetime (i.e. release references to self after getting an
+ // ack).
+ EXPECT_FALSE(mock_ack_or_timeout_callback.HasRemainingCallbacks());
+
+ // It should be safe to call the callbacks multiple times.
+ captured_ack_callback.Run();
+ captured_timeout_callback.Run();
+}
+
+TEST(AckOrTimeoutReporterTest, FirstTimeoutCalledAsynchronously) {
+ MockCallback<void(AckOrTimeout)> mock_ack_or_timeout_callback;
+ base::Closure captured_ack_callback;
+ base::Closure captured_timeout_callback;
+
+ // |mock_ack_or_timeout_callback| should not be called until
+ // |captured_ack_callback| or |captured_timeout_callback| is called.
+ EXPECT_CALL(mock_ack_or_timeout_callback, Run(testing::_)).Times(0);
+
+ CallReportAckOrTimeoutAndCaptureCallbacks(
+ mock_ack_or_timeout_callback.GetCallback(),
+ &captured_ack_callback,
+ &captured_timeout_callback);
+
+ {
+ // |mock_ack_or_timeout_callback| should be called as soon as
+ // |captured_ack_callback| runs.
+ EXPECT_CALL(mock_ack_or_timeout_callback, Run(AckOrTimeout::Timeout));
+ captured_timeout_callback.Run();
+ }
+
+ // |ack_or_timeout_callback| should be dropped after being called once.
+ // This is expectation is depended on by |MinimumHeartbeatSupporter| to
+ // manage its lifetime (i.e. release references to self after getting an
+ // ack).
+ EXPECT_FALSE(mock_ack_or_timeout_callback.HasRemainingCallbacks());
+
+ // It should be safe to call the callbacks multiple times.
+ captured_ack_callback.Run();
+ captured_timeout_callback.Run();
+}
+
+} // namespace remoting
